The domestic holding shared the pictures from the presentation of a full -size prototype so far of the nameless model. The event was held in China, and the caps on the disks leave no doubt: the industrial partner – JAC, was engaged in the development. The Sollers press service confirmed that the production of a frame SUV is organized at the UAZ industrial site at the end of the year.

Near the layout of the SUV is the head of the Sollers grocery development center Mikhail Guryanov. As you can see, the full -size prototype generally repeats the official render. The nasal part is the same as that of the Jac T9 pickupa, but the feed is designed again.

To assemble frame cars, the “ninth” line on UAZ built a new conveyor. The SUV will have a number of differences from the starting pickupa: the original salon created taking into account the wishes of Russian customers, as well as its own calibrations of the engine for low -octane gasoline. Even in Ulyanovsk, they intend to assemble a technically close SUV under the JAC brand.

First, the production of pickups will be launched at UAZ: Sollers ST9 and the JAC T9 of Russian assembly are waiting in June-July of this year. SUVs under both brands will appear on the line at the end of 2025, and sales are unlikely to start earlier than the first quarter of 2026.
